Double Glazed Window Repairs Near Me

Glass-Replacement-150x150.jpgThe double-glazed windows in your home help to shield your home from winter cold and summer heat and help reduce energy costs. But these windows can be damaged by minor problems, like scratches and chips.

There are a few common issues that need professional attention, whether your home has energy-efficient double-glazed vinyl window units or wooden single-hung window units made of wood.

Chips and Dents

Accidents and storms can cause damage to windows, which allow air circulation and natural light within the home. This can cause the windows to chip or crack as well as the frames and sashes to become misaligned. Call a professional to fix your windows if they need repair. The cost of this service depends on the type of glass used as well as the severity of damage.

In general, homeowners pay between $150 and $650 to have their double-hung windows fixed professionally. The sash window has two panels that can move independently in order to let light and air in. Sash locks, frames and sashes may all have issues that require professional repair.

The cost of replacing one glass window could differ based on the size and Double Glazed Window Repair design of the window frame. A window screen can be replaced for an additional price.

Window frames are exposed to elements and sunlight, which may cause them to fade or the paint could peel. Additionally, holes, dents, and cracks may occur due to accidents or other factors. If you observe any of these issues it is crucial to have the frame professionally repaired or replaced. This will help prevent further damage to your wall and window.

Professionals charge between $75 and 200 to replace a hinge on a window according to the type of frame and material. These are the long, metal pieces that stretch and extend when you open certain kinds of windows. Window hinges may be damaged by accidents or weathering. This could require repair or replacement.

The lintel forms a part of the window's opening, and helps support the weight of the wall above it. Lintels are made from concrete, bricks or wood, and can break, rot, or even crack. They can be repaired by filling and patching techniques, however, they might need to be completely replaced when they suffer severe damage or are weakened by humidity or pressure. Professional repairs to lintels can cost anywhere from $400 to $700.

Fog and Condensation

If moisture develops between the window panes, it's a clear sign that the seal on your insulated glass unit (IGU) has failed. Your windows will no longer be as effective in keeping heat in during winter and cool outdoors in summer. It's possible to fix this issue without replacing the entire window.

Most modern double- or triple-pane windows are insulated glass units (IGUs). These windows are made up of two or more panes joined by a rubber gasket, and inert gases such as Krypton or argon. Over time, these gases can be deficient and allow moisture to sneak in between the glass and result in condensation.

Windows that are smudge-prone are a concern, especially in humid regions where temperature fluctuations can cause the gaskets to wear out and let moisture in the window. This can result in an enormous decrease in energy efficiency, and may even harm the wooden frames and glass of your windows if not taken care of.

There are many ways to solve the issue of double-pane windows fogging. One option is to make an opening between the two glass panes and spray them with a defogging solution. The solution will break up any mildew and get rid of any excess moisture. This method is only suitable for glasses with softened glass, as it can damage glasses that are toughened or safety glass.

Installing a permanent etching of the window is another option. This option is not only cost-effective however, it can also provide privacy to your home and allow natural light to enter. Choose a high-quality window film such as Avalon Etched Film. Low-quality films will leave ugly marks on the surface of your windows.

When the weather is warm and humid, the best solution is to clean your windows as soon as they start to fog. If you don't take care to address the issue, it will only cause more moisture to accumulate between the panes, which can reduce the insulation capacity of your windows and make it less visible.

Frames that are damaged

The total cost of double glazing repair near me could differ based on the severity of damage and the kind of window. For instance, small issues with a small window frame could require just a few hours of labor and materials to fix however, serious damage to a massive bow window could require hours and significantly more resources to fix. In addition, the original material used for the window may also influence the cost of repair. Aluminum frames, for example, are less expensive to fix than wood frames.

The best method to determine how much a double-glazing repair will cost is to consult with an expert and arrange an inspection of the window. During the inspection, a knowledgeable professional will examine the glass, frame and hardware for any damage or other issues. The professional will give you a quote for the cost of the repair.

If your window is under warranty, the manufacturer of the window may cover the cost of a replacement insulation glass unit (IGU) in the event that the seal fails within a specified timeframe. Look at the paperwork you received when you purchased your house to determine if there is such warranty, and be sure to keep all documentation from the window installation.

Replacing a window seal that has been blown can be very costly. The cost of replacing one pane of glass can range from around PS100 for a small window, up to PS850 for large bay window. It is also possible to replace only a portion of the window rather than the entire frame and sash which can save you money.

Some companies offer defogging services that inject insulating gasses between the windows to minimize fog and condensation. Reviews for this method are mixed however. Inert gases aren't replaced in the process and the initial fogginess and condensation may come back.

Experts can repair or replace a single pane of glass, but they can also repair or alter frames, hinges, and other hardware for sliding, casement and awning windows. They can also replace a damaged or warped window sill. While fixing a drafty window can be accomplished by a lot of homeowners, it's usually a job that is better left to the professionals.

Poor Insulation

Double glazed window repair-paned windows of today are typically filled with an argon layer to stop loss of heat. This non-toxic, inert gas helps keep your home cooler during summer and warmer in winter. It's also among the most advanced features of modern windows, and it can improve the efficiency of your home by reducing your energy bills. If you've noticed that your window has lost a substantial amount of argon gas an expert in window repair can use a special instrument to replace it.

When the seal on a double glazing windows repairs-paned windows fails, cold or hot air could be able to circulate between the two glass panes. This can decrease the insulating qualities of your window, and put unnecessary stress on your home's heating or cooling systems. This is a problem that needs to be addressed as soon as possible since it can cause higher energy bills and a higher cost for repairs.

Window specialists suggest that you contact them for a quote to fix your windows before the problem becomes more severe. In many cases, window repair specialists will need to inspect your windows to give a more precise estimate. The cost of repairing double-paned windows will differ depending on its size, style, and complexity. The cost of a double-pane repair will differ based on the size, style and complexity of the window.

Fog in insulated glass could be caused by condensation or humidity between the window panes. This problem can be expensive to fix since it can cause mold or mildew growth, and reduce the insulation properties of windows. If your glass insulation isn't properly sealed or has condensation between the glass and the window frame, you should have it repaired by a professional window pro as soon as possible.

Re-sealing a double-paned windows can sometimes resolve the fogging issue. However, this is typically only a short-term solution and won't help restore the original efficiency of your window. This is why it's more economical to replace your double-pane windows instead of to have them resealed.
